Auf einen Blick
- Aufgaben: Entwickle innovative Java-Backend-Komponenten und benutzerfreundliche Frontend-Anwendungen.
- Arbeitgeber: Virtual7 treibt die Digitalisierung des öffentlichen Sektors voran und schafft echten Mehrwert.
- Mitarbeitervorteile: Flexible Arbeitszeiten, Homeoffice, individuelles Hardware- und Weiterbildungsbudget sowie ein Mitarbeiter-PC-Programm.
- Warum dieser Job: Gestalte aktiv den Wandel mit und arbeite in einem hierarchiefreien, wertschätzenden Umfeld.
- Gewünschte Qualifikationen: Erfahrung in Java, Frontend-Entwicklung, Docker, Kubernetes und sehr gute Deutschkenntnisse erforderlich.
- Andere Informationen: Sei Teil eines dynamischen Teams und bringe deine Ideen ein!
Das voraussichtliche Gehalt liegt zwischen 48000 - 84000 € pro Jahr.
WIR SIND VIRTUAL7 Als IT-Dienstleister treiben wir die Digitalisierung des öffentlichen Sektors voran und schaffen echten Mehrwert für Millionen Menschen in Deutschland. Wir suchen neue Kolleg:innen, die mit ihren Ideen, ihrem Können und Engagement etwas bewegen wollen. Fühlst du dich angesprochen? Dann gestalte Deine Welt zum Besseren und werde Teil unseres Customer Clusters Social Security.
DEINE MISSION
- Erstellung von Java-basierten Backend-Komponenten, Integration von Webservices und Implementierung von Microservices-Architekturen mit Spring/Quarkus
- Entwicklung von benutzerfreundlichen Frontend-Anwendungen mit Typescript/JavaScript und Frameworks wie Angular/React/Vue, Einbindung von responsivem Design und progressiven Webapps
- Verbindung der Frontend- und Backend-Komponenten über Webservices und RESTful-APIs
- Implementierung von Datenbankzugriffen, effiziente Verwaltung von SQL-Abfragen und Integration von relationalen Datenbanken sowie der Anbindung an ElasticSearch zur effizienten Suche und Analyse von Daten
- Nutzung von Docker und Kubernetes zur Verwaltung von Anwendungen in einer Cloud-Umgebung, ergänzt durch die Integration von S3 für die Speicherung und Verwaltung großer Datenmengen
DAS IST UNS WICHTIG
- Gesteigerte, praktische Erfahrung in der Erstellung von Java-basierten Backend-Komponenten, idealerweise mit Kafka, ElasticSearch oder S3
- Entwicklungskenntnisse für benutzerfreundliche Frontend-Anwendungen
- Anwendungserfahrung in der Verbindung von Frontend- und Backend-Komponenten
- Knowhow in der Nutzung von Docker und Kubernetes zur effektiven Verwaltung von Anwendungen in einer Cloud-Umgebung
- Sehr gute Deutschkenntnisse (B2-Niveau) sowie Englischkenntnisse auf Konversationsniveau
DEIN NEUER ARBEITSPLATZ
- Flexible Arbeitszeiten und Full Remote Work sind selbstverständlich.
- Individuelles Hardware Budget: Stell dir deinen Arbeitsplatz so zusammen, wie du dich am wohlsten fühlst.
- Mitarbeiter:innen-PC-Programm: Lease dir dein nächstes Device zur rein privaten Nutzung einfach über virtual7.
- Individuelles Weiterbildungsbudget: Du kannst selbst bestimmen, worin und wann du dich weiterbildest.
- JobRad oder Firmenwagen: Wir helfen dir dabei, so mobil zu sein, wie du es brauchst.
- Arbeiten ganz ohne Hierarchien: Wir nennen es Responsiveness und zeigen dir, wie das geht.
DEINE ANSPRECHPARTNERIN
Erzähl mir, wer du bist und wann du anfangen kannst. Gerne auch über laura.korth@virtual7.de. Ich freue mich darauf, dich kennenzulernen. Laura Korth Senior HR Recruiterin +49 170 3600221 laura.korth@virtual7.de
Senior Java Developer (m/w/d) Arbeitgeber: virtual7 GmbH
Kontaktperson:
virtual7 GmbH HR Team
StudySmarter Bewerbungstipps 🤫
So bekommst du den Job: Senior Java Developer (m/w/d)
✨Tip Nummer 1
Netzwerke sind entscheidend! Nutze Plattformen wie LinkedIn, um dich mit anderen Java-Entwicklern und Fachleuten aus der IT-Branche zu vernetzen. Engagiere dich in relevanten Gruppen und Diskussionsforen, um deine Sichtbarkeit zu erhöhen und potenzielle Kontakte bei virtual7 zu knüpfen.
✨Tip Nummer 2
Bereite dich auf technische Interviews vor, indem du häufige Fragen zu Java, Microservices und Cloud-Technologien übst. Simuliere Interviews mit Freunden oder nutze Online-Plattformen, um dein Wissen zu testen und deine Antworten zu verfeinern.
✨Tip Nummer 3
Zeige deine Leidenschaft für die Entwicklung durch persönliche Projekte oder Open-Source-Beiträge. Teile diese Erfahrungen in Gesprächen oder auf deinem LinkedIn-Profil, um zu demonstrieren, dass du nicht nur über Fähigkeiten verfügst, sondern auch aktiv an deiner Weiterentwicklung arbeitest.
✨Tip Nummer 4
Informiere dich über die neuesten Trends und Technologien im Bereich Java-Entwicklung, insbesondere über Spring, Quarkus und Containerisierung mit Docker und Kubernetes. Dies zeigt dein Engagement für die Branche und kann dir helfen, in Gesprächen mit Recruitern oder während des Interviews zu glänzen.
Diese Fähigkeiten machen dich zur top Bewerber*in für die Stelle: Senior Java Developer (m/w/d)
Tipps für deine Bewerbung 🫡
Stelle deine Fähigkeiten heraus: Betone in deinem Lebenslauf und Anschreiben deine Erfahrungen mit Java, Spring/Quarkus und Frontend-Technologien wie Angular oder React. Zeige konkrete Projekte, an denen du gearbeitet hast, um deine praktischen Kenntnisse zu untermauern.
Motivationsschreiben: Verfasse ein individuelles Motivationsschreiben, in dem du erklärst, warum du bei Virtual7 arbeiten möchtest. Gehe darauf ein, wie deine Werte und Ziele mit der Mission des Unternehmens übereinstimmen und was du zur Digitalisierung des öffentlichen Sektors beitragen kannst.
Technische Fähigkeiten betonen: Achte darauf, deine Kenntnisse in Docker, Kubernetes und SQL-Datenbanken klar darzustellen. Wenn du Erfahrung mit ElasticSearch oder Kafka hast, erwähne dies ebenfalls, da es für die Position von Bedeutung ist.
Sprache und Kommunikation: Da sehr gute Deutschkenntnisse gefordert sind, stelle sicher, dass dein Anschreiben und Lebenslauf fehlerfrei sind. Verwende klare und präzise Sprache, um deine Kommunikationsfähigkeiten zu demonstrieren.
Wie du dich auf ein Vorstellungsgespräch bei virtual7 GmbH vorbereitest
✨Bereite dich auf technische Fragen vor
Da die Position einen Senior Java Developer betrifft, solltest du dich auf technische Fragen zu Java, Spring/Quarkus und Microservices-Architekturen vorbereiten. Überlege dir Beispiele aus deiner bisherigen Berufserfahrung, die deine Fähigkeiten in diesen Bereichen demonstrieren.
✨Zeige deine Frontend-Kenntnisse
Die Stelle erfordert auch Kenntnisse in der Entwicklung von benutzerfreundlichen Frontend-Anwendungen. Bereite dich darauf vor, über deine Erfahrungen mit Frameworks wie Angular, React oder Vue zu sprechen und wie du diese in Projekten eingesetzt hast.
✨Verstehe die Cloud-Umgebung
Da Docker und Kubernetes für die Verwaltung von Anwendungen in einer Cloud-Umgebung wichtig sind, solltest du sicherstellen, dass du die Grundlagen dieser Technologien verstehst. Sei bereit, darüber zu sprechen, wie du sie in deinen bisherigen Projekten verwendet hast.
✨Kommuniziere deine Soft Skills
Neben technischen Fähigkeiten sind auch Soft Skills wichtig. Betone deine Teamarbeit, Kommunikationsfähigkeiten und dein Engagement für kontinuierliche Weiterbildung. Diese Eigenschaften sind entscheidend für die Zusammenarbeit in einem agilen Umfeld.